Z
Zakhil Mehta Review of Hilton St. Louis at the Ballpa...
The hotel has become old and outdated. Only stay h...
The hotel has become old and outdated. Only stay here if you can stay in the main tower closest to the lobby as the other one is old and further away.
Comments: